What “open consciousness” means here
Open is a skill: the ability to hold wider context without losing precision. You notice what’s happening, choose what matters, and respond deliberately.
Consciousness is practical in our curriculum: attention, emotion, sleep quality, and values-based action—trained through small repeatable exercises.
Each course is designed to protect your attention: clean lessons, short practices, and reflection prompts that turn insight into measurable behavior change.

Mindfulness courses for attention & focus
Build stable attention through brief, structured practice. Learn to notice drift, reduce context switching, and recover focus quickly.
Emotional intelligence & regulation
Train labeling, reappraisal, and compassionate boundaries. Reduce reactivity so you can respond with clarity under pressure.
Sleep, recovery, and nervous system downshifting
Practical tools to transition into rest: stimulus control, evening routines, breath pacing, and reducing cognitive arousal.
Productivity without burnout
Align work blocks with values, protect deep work, and practice reflective planning so progress stays sustainable.
